"This is the Jingang City Police Department command radio station. I repeat, this is the Jingang City Police Department command radio station. Now I will notify you of the following situation."
"Ten minutes ago, the Kodak Club in the Starlight District was robbed. The robbers were wearing hoods and could not provide facial features."
"They are all wearing grey uniforms, similar to those worn by a factory worker. They are marching from east to west along the... road. All patrol vehicles in the city are requested to mobilize immediately to search for information about the robbers."
"The robbers' convoy consisted of five vehicles, including..."
Two patrol officers downtown ate hot dogs and chips while listening to dispatch messages on the radio.
For Jingang City, there are four places that need to be patrolled at night.
Downtown, Priscilla, Starlight, and the Bay Area.
There are a large number of high-end shops and office buildings in the city center, and many company offices are located here.
As for the other three districts, they all have their own reasons for needing stable public security.
In order to ensure the public security in these four districts, the City Police Department announced that police cars will patrol 24 hours a day.
Of course, this is just an explanation released by the police department. In reality, there won’t really be police cars patrolling 24 hours a day, even now.
The patrol officer bought a large bag of food from a late-night fast food restaurant, then found a spacious alley to park the police car in, hiding in the dark.
Then they would chat and enjoy a midnight snack.
If it’s too fast, they will choose to sleep for a while after eating supper, just for a while!
After all, they still have to patrol.
This situation is very common and no one accuses the police officers of not working hard enough. After all, their legal income is only about 40 yuan.
No one will work hard for forty dollars, and no one will stay up all night for forty dollars.
Both policemen were a little overweight; the night shift was very nutritious, and they couldn't help but start a discussion while listening to the broadcast on the police radio.
"I remember that the Kodak Club is owned by the Kodak family. How dare someone rob their casino?"
"It sounds like something that would have happened in the last century!"
The police driver took small bites of the bread on both sides of the hot dog. He had a habit of eating the parts he didn't like first, leaving the part he liked the most.
The bread part is what he dislikes the most, but hot dogs, he loves them!
The police officer sitting in the passenger seat curled his lips and said, "It should be the work of the Lance family."
His partner turned to look at him, "Why do you say that?"
The officer in the passenger seat shrugged, "Everyone says so. They have a grudge!"
The driver police officer disagreed with this point of view. "The five major families have become four major families. Maybe it was done by their own people. The Lance family rose very quickly, but didn't you notice?"
"They don't just randomly start trouble!"
He had almost bitten off the bread around the hot dog, leaving only the hot dog and the thick sauce on it!
Next is the moment he is most looking forward to!
He would stuff the entire intestine into his mouth, fill his mouth, and then chew it hard!
This way, you can feel the wonderful touch of the hot dog being cut and squeezed in your mouth every time you chew it. At the same time, the gravy and sauce mixed together are so delicious that it can make you forget all your worries!
Just as he was about to put the hot dog into his mouth, he suddenly stopped because he saw a convoy of five cars similar to the ones described on the radio passing by quickly on the road in front of them.
His favorite hot dog accidentally rolled down his crotch, and he reacted quickly, with his hand on the alarm control switch.
But at the same time, his partner put his hand on his and slowly shook his head.
The two looked at each other in the darkness, and the faint light allowed them to see each other's eyes.
Confusion, rejection, warning, understanding, relief, calmness...
These complex emotions can be expressed without the need for any poor language description.
The officer in the passenger seat let go of his hand and said, "Your hot dog fell out."
The police officer in the cab also released his hand from the alarm switch. He looked down at the hot dog on his crotch. He had fantasized about it before, that it would be this thick, this big, and this long.
He was silent for a while, then picked it up, put it in his mouth and chewed it hard.
"We didn't do anything wrong, we just don't want to get in trouble!"
What followed was silence except for the sound of chewing.
About two minutes later, the police officer in the cab swallowed all the food in his mouth and said softly, "I'm sorry, I almost... hurt us."
Two patrolmen, armed only with defensive revolvers, faced the thugs who dared to rob the Kodak family...
Perhaps the moment the alarm sounded, their lives began to count down!
Although the police officer in the cab was activated by a sense of justice for a moment and wanted to chase after him, fortunately his partner saved him and saved each other's families.
His partner patted him on the shoulder and shared his onion rings. "It's okay, we're partners!"
“Here, try my honey mustard onion rings.”
The two men quickly immersed themselves in the delicious food and seemed to have forgotten that just a short while ago, a wanted convoy passed by them in such a swagger!
This kind of thing actually happened more than once. Those who were asked by the police to do patrol in the middle of the night were basically marginal figures in each branch.
They often do the most tiring and dirty work, but their income is not very high.
Some people may have a sense of justice, but this sense of justice may not stand up in the face of death.
The convoy returned to the Imperial District safely. After getting off the car, Lance and his companions transferred the stolen money and gold bricks, and then asked someone to destroy the vehicles.
The five drivers drove directly to Angel Lake. There was no place better than Angel Lake to destroy evidence and make things disappear.
No one wants to touch Angel Lake, because no one can be sure whether what they salvage are the evidences they are looking for, or the oil drums that have become a big trouble!
After hiding the money and gold bars, Lance and the others returned to the villa.
More than twenty minutes later, a large number of police cars surrounded Lance's villa. Hunter directly called on the police under his command instead of those in the Imperial District.
The candidate for the director of the Imperial Branch has been decided, but he has not yet taken office.
This branch and the port branch have been completely controlled by Lance. Changing the branch chiefs will not be able to snatch them back from Lance, so the new chiefs of these two branches have not taken office at all, but are waiting.
Wait until Lance is caught and sentenced.
Only after the Lance family is wiped out can they get what they want.
Hunter knew that if he mobilized the police from these two police stations, the first thing they would do was to call Lance to tip him off, so he used his own people this time.
A large number of police officers surrounded Lance's villa. These people not only carried pistols, but also many rifles.
They were afraid that if Lance opened fire, they would be in big trouble with only a pistol!
In fact, for Hunter and the police officers here, the best situation now is that Lance is not here!
His absence will make him more suspicious, and we will have more opportunities and reasons to investigate him.
Chief Hunter stood beside his exclusive police car and shouted with a loud speaker, "Listen, everyone inside, we are the federal police, and now we need you to cooperate with us in investigating a robbery case..."
Soon all the lights in the villa came on, and then Lance's voice came from the wired intercom at the door of the villa -
"You're going to be in trouble if you can't give me an explanation."
Hunter breathed a sigh of relief. Being able to communicate at least meant that the conflict would not escalate quickly and become unmanageable.
"Where were you just now?"
Lance's slightly tired voice came from the intercom speaker, "Of course I'm in my fucking bed, where else do you think I am?"
Hunter was choked by this sentence. In fact, he knew before he came here that there was no point in coming here because they had no evidence.
If Lance was a minor character, then the frame-up would be just that.
He had done similar things before for the masters in the Bay Area, framing people.
He used chemicals to knock out a very opinionated idiot, and then faked a murder scene, which not only solved the problem of frame-up, but also cleaned up a body that came out of the Bay Area.
Then the unlucky guy couldn't refute it. All the evidence pointed to him killing a girl for money and sex. Although some of the evidence was reluctant, it was pushed by someone after all. He talked to the framed person alone.
If the other party pleads guilty, he can ask the judge for a light sentence and be released in five or six years.
If the framed person always believes that he is innocent, he will most likely be hanged.
Finally, he signed a confession and was sent to prison for twenty years.
plead?
Reduce sentence?
No, for such a heinous case, a severe sentence would not be enough to appease the public anger!
Eventually the man died in a fight in prison, and people soon forgot about him and the case...
The reason why he could do this was because that person was just a middle-class person, an ordinary person in front of the Bay Area.
He has no capital to resist, but Lance is different. He can resist, and his resistance will be very strong.
Therefore, there is no need to frame him. As long as there is no evidence, even if he is caught and taken to the police station, he will be released soon!
However, this had nothing to do with him. Bendy just wanted him to take Lance to the police station within twenty-four hours, or even longer.
He came back to his senses from his trance and looked at Lance, "Someone said they saw you outside. You drove a modified vehicle and robbed the Kodak Club's safe."
Lance's impatient voice came from the intercom, "Go talk to my fucking lawyer!"
Hunter didn't care, "We need to take you back to investigate."
"Wait for my lawyer to come!" Lance ended the call directly. Hunter took a look at the armed man looming in the villa and finally chose to give up breaking into the house.
Territorial law was implemented in the federation two centuries ago. Its core content is if someone forcibly enters your private property without your consent.
Then, in order to protect your personal life and property safety, you have the legal right to use weapons to expel or kill intruders, and you do not need to be held responsible for it.
The passage of this bill is related to the social environment at the time.
Fugitive slaves, slave-catchers, wanted criminals, thieves, robbers, robbers...
Too many bad guys!
So the federal government passed this bill, making the cost of invasion very high, which played a very important role in maintaining social order at the time.
It has been applied till now, and Likalai State is the region that supports this law.
According to some previous cases, even the police cannot invade private property without legal authorization documents such as search warrants and arrest warrants, otherwise they may face counterattacks.
If it were ordinary people, Hunter guaranteed that they would never dare to shoot, because ordinary people could not bear the consequences of shooting, even if the law allowed them to do so.
But the guy in front of him was a member of Lance and the Lance family. He had a hunch that as long as he brought his men in, guns would be extended from many places and shoot him into a hornet's nest.
Then in the first half of this year there will be a discussion about whether the Territory Act is appropriate.
They stayed at the door for more than ten minutes before Lawyer Robben drove over.
The moment Hunter saw lawyer Robben, he knew that the next phase would be a quibble.
Lawyer Robben entered the villa and saw Lance who had changed his clothes. "Mr. Lance, can I know what happened?"
Lance told him, and after listening to Lance's story, Lawyer Robben fell silent.
He knew Lance was courageous, and he knew he was…very capable, but he hadn’t expected this case to be so big.
Although Lance claimed that these things had nothing to do with him and he had been sleeping in the villa, lawyer Robben's talent and instinct told him that it was Lance who did it.
But as a lawyer, what he needs now is to clear Lance of suspicion, for the sake of money and connections.
He had heard that the high-ranking officials of the Ministry of Justice were involved in Lance's case in Xinjin City, and his connections in the Ministry of Justice had specially asked him about the situation here.
The better Lance's development is, the greater the benefit will be for him. He will only support it and not refuse it.
After thinking for a while, he said in a deep voice, "No matter who asks you, you must say this, and remember it backwards and forwards."
"They are likely to use some strategy to ask you questions repeatedly, in a different order, when you are tired."
"If you answer it wrong, it could have disastrous consequences!"
If a person repeats a question too many times when he is tired, he may let the cat out of the bag. It's like you keep telling yourself "1+1=3".
When you are extremely exhausted physically and mentally, some people keep asking you all kinds of math problems, and they are all familiar and correct math problems that you are familiar with.

If you don't react quickly, there's a good chance you'll blurt out the answer.
Lance glanced at Lawyer Robben and said, "I think there's something else behind your words."
Lawyer Robben smiled and said, "It's just a friendly reminder!"
Soon after they discussed how to deal with the situation, Lance and lawyer Robben went to the city police station together in Lance's car.
Being summoned is in compliance with federal judicial procedures. As long as someone says that the person who killed the robber is Lance, the judiciary supports Lance being summoned and interrogated.
Hiding and refusing to be subpoenaed makes no sense, as the federal judicial process is the most important core.
For safety, Lance rode in a bulletproof car and was accompanied by many people.
This was Lance's first time at the city police station, which looked more solemn than other precincts.
The huge police badge and the sign of "Jingang City Police Department" give people an inexplicable feeling of seriousness, as well as a slight sense of tension.
Lance and lawyer Robben were invited to the interrogation room. Several policemen came over and began to ask Lance various questions.
Attorney Robben's job is to find loopholes in these questions. After the police finish asking questions, he will analyze the questions and then tell Lance whether he can answer or not to avoid possible interrogation traps.
Hunter and Charlie were both in another room observing the situation here. As a half-interrogation expert, Hunter did not have any hope for the current situation.
"If we don't get rid of that lawyer, we'll never get the answers we want."
Charlie stood aside and just watched quietly, "If you can't get the answer, then you can't get the answer. Do you still expect him to confess in the police station?"
He shook his head as he spoke, "Anyone could plead guilty, but Lance would never plead guilty!"
While they were talking, a police officer knocked on the door. After Hunter said "Come in", the two turned and looked at the police officer at the door.
The police officer seemed a little... uneasy, or something. He licked his lips and said, "There are a lot of people outside."
Charlie frowned, "Is it a reporter?"
"Don't let them in. Have someone watch to see if our people come into contact with reporters. Some news is best not released yet..."
The police officer interrupted him, "Charlie...Sir, that's not the case. The people who came are from the Lance family."
"There are so many of them that they have surrounded the entrance of the police station."
Charlie and Hunter looked at each other and immediately went to a place where they could see the road outside.
Then they gasped.
There were at least dozens of cars parked outside, completely blocking the road in front of the police station. Countless people were standing in front of the headlights, giving people a very depressing feeling!
